Holiday Giving

Ever year, Capitol Hill Elementary runs a giving program, to share cheer with our fellow students and their families. Beginning Monday, November 18th, there will be a display outside of the front office with wish tags. These are wishes from our school friends!

  • Select a tag
  • Purchase the desired gift
  • Tape the tag to the unwrapped item
  • Drop it in the donation box at school before December 9th 
  • Melissa and the CHE team will ensure the gift makes it into the hands of the receiving family 

Do you have a friend or family member who loves a giving tree? They're welcome to donate as well! This is such a fun way to lovingly show up for our community and ensure that every family experiences the magic of the season.

Join a Capitol Hill PTA Meeting

The Capitol Hill PTA is a wonderful group of parents and school staff who oversee almost every event that our students enjoy! 

The PTA meets monthly. Meetings are hosted by the board, and open to all parents and Capitol Hill staff. Each meeting has a guest speaker or topic of the month, and is a great chance to ask questions, meet other families, and learn about the work we are doing to raise funds for our teachers and school. You do not need to be a paying member to join a meeting.
